Hi Rema,

Handing over the Coldvault archival run. Buckets older than 180 days in the Ostermere region are mid-migration; the job resumes at 02:00. If the checksum step stalls again, pause the batch rather than retrying. Any questions on tonight's run, the storage team asked to be reached at the address below.

escalation mailbox, tadug-bagag: gileth@nelvroforge.corp

Tillery is the gateway that pulls telemetry off tractors and balers in the field and pipes it into our dashboards. When a customer says their combine "went dark," you'll usually want to hit the gateway's status API directly rather than waiting on the dashboard to refresh. That API sits behind a shared support credential — don't use your personal token, it won't have the right scopes. Keep it out of tickets and screenshots, please. The current support key for the gateway's internal API is listed below.

API key for bageg-kajef: vxb2-ss

Subject: Memtrace cut-over complete

Team,

Cut-over to Memtrace v2 for GPU memory profiling finished last night. Old v1 agents are disabled; any tickets referencing v1 dashboards should be closed as resolved-by-migration. Sampling overhead is now under 2% and allocation traces include kernel names. Known gap: profiles older than 30 days were not migrated. Point customers at the v2 docs for setup questions. For reference when troubleshooting, the agent now runs with the following configuration.

settings of bagaf-bawip:
[aldax]
port = 5000
region = south-4
host = aldax.brasklabs.corp
team = brivan
timeout_ms = 2000
retries = 2

## Cron Drift Investigation

The nightly reconciliation jobs on Klarnok occasionally fire 4–7 minutes late. We traced this to NTP sync gaps on the batch hosts, documented in the drift spreadsheet under ops/cron-notes. If you observe drift beyond ten minutes, capture host timestamps before restarting. Questions about the original investigation should go to the batch platform team.

alerts address for kafof-bagag: kasael@olvarqdyn.corp